I’d like to know more about Smart Balls. I’ve noticed sex toy packaging can be a bit vague and it doesn’t tell me: how long I should keep them in for, can I use them every day, are there risks or problems associated with urination while Smart Balls are inserted, are they safe for women with IUDs, can they be used anally, etc.

Great question! Smartballs are part of the family of toys known as kegel exercisers. Smartballs are the brand name for the specific toy made by Fun Factory. Other similar and awesome products are Lelo’s Luna Beads, Ophoria’s K-Balls and California Exotic’s Couture Eclipse.
They ARE safe for women with IUDs. However, like when an IUD-wearer puts any object inside of them, they need to be careful when pulling it out to make sure they don’t accidentally pull the string with it. This goes for tampons, sex toys, fingers, hands and more. Anything inside just means being more careful.
As far as leaving them in, most people choose to leave them in less time (half an hour or so) to begin, and then work their way up. I wouldn’t recommend leaving them in for more than eight hours at a time, as you want to give your muscles a break. I suppose you could wear them for longer, but I might take them out, rinse them off, let your innards breathe for a few minutes, and then re-insert.
Yes! You can use them every day. It’s like a daily exercise regimen for your vagina. Build those muscles, help it work out, and watch as you reap the results of constant exercise.
Like tampons, there should be no problems urinating while they’re inside. However, some people remove them for their own comfort; mental and/or physical. As far as medical issues though, urinating won’t be a problem unless you somehow have your urethra much closer to the vaginal opening, and in that case, one might want to remove them. Again, as with tampons, you may want to hold the “string” out of the way.
Anal is a BIG NO. NO. NO. There is no flanged base (a base that is wider than the rest of the toy), which means there is always the chance that it could get sucked up by your anus, and you could have to go to the ER to get it out. There is no end to your anal cavity (like there is to the vagina with the cervix), so items can get “lost” in your anus, heading up into your intestines. If left too long, they can cause sepsis, which is incredibly dangerous and can be lethal. Long story short? Keep your balls out of your butt!
Not part of your question, but two quick notes; you CAN use a vibrator with your kegel balls, but it’s not encouraged to have penetration along side of them. Also, if you’re having trouble getting them in, a little water based lube might just do the trick.
